Employer confidence is critical to construction skills package success, NAO says
Up to 755,000 additional construction workers could be needed by 2030 to deliver government ambitions on 1.5 million homes, infrastructure and wider demand across the economy. £625m package is a welcome step towards closing the skills gap, using a mix of tried-and-tested and innovative ideas to support up to 60,000 more workers by 2029.
